Why do I feel horny before my period?

Experiencing heightened arousal prior to menstruation is common and can be attributed to hormonal fluctuations. As your body prepares for the menstrual cycle, changes in estrogen and progesterone levels may influence libido. This can lead to increased sensitivity and desire. It’s important to remember that everyone's experience is unique. If this feeling becomes overwhelming or interferes with your daily life, consider discussing it with a gynecologist. They can provide personalized advice and support. Meanwhile, maintaining a healthy lifestyle with regular exercise, a balanced diet, and stress management can help regulate emotions and physical reactions throughout your cycle.
